Many students struggle with understanding how abstract concepts like inflation, unemployment, and GDP connect to real-world economies, or they find it difficult to interpret complex graphs and economic models. Others have trouble distinguishing between macroeconomic and microeconomic thinking, or applying economic theory to policy decisions. Personalized tutoring helps break down these concepts into manageable pieces and builds the conceptual foundation needed for success.

Tutors can help you master the core topics tested on the AP Macroeconomics exam—including national income accounting, inflation and unemployment, aggregate demand and supply, monetary and fiscal policy, and international economics. They'll work with you on both conceptual understanding and exam-specific skills like interpreting graphs, analyzing scenarios, and constructing clear economic arguments in free-response questions.

Strong macroeconomics students need comfort with algebra and graphing, the ability to read and interpret data, and basic critical thinking skills. If you're weak in any of these areas, a tutor can help you build those foundations while introducing macroeconomic concepts. They can also help you develop the analytical mindset needed to think about cause-and-effect relationships in complex economic systems.
